Durham win U17 ECB County Championship Title

The Durham U17s have won the ECB U17 County Championship final today, defeating Kent at Arundel Castle Cricket Club.

After winning the toss and batting first Durham made 280 off 95.5 overs with Jack Burnham starring with the bat to make 124, he was assisted by Paul Brathwaite (64) and Danny Anderson (27).

In reply it was Callum Buckley who tore through the Kent attack taking 5-7 off 15.3 overs with an incredible 13 maidens in his spell.  Wing was also economical taking 2-15 off his 7 overs as Kent were bowled out for 165 in the 70th over.

Coach John Windows said his side had a consistent season with all squad members contributing to the side’s success.

The team beat Northants in their semi-final and qualified from the group defeating Yorkshire, Lancashire and Derby before taking the crown today against Kent.

Durham County Cricket Club Chief Executive David Harker this afternoon congratulated the side on their title win:

‘The club and senior players extend their congratulations to the U17 team and coaching staff and are encouraged that this success points to the continuation to Durham’s commitment to youth development’.
